The Mystery of the Trinity: Three in One

The lyrics of the song beautifully touch upon one of the most complex doctrines of the Christian faith: the Trinity. “The Godhead, three in one: Father, Spirit, Son.” This is not just a poetic line; it is a declaration of the unity and diversity within God Himself. Each person of the Trinity plays a crucial role in our salvation. The Father planned our redemption, the Son executed it on the cross, and the Spirit applies it to our lives today. Recognizing the fullness of the Godhead expands our capacity for worship, as we realize the multi-faceted nature of the God we serve.

The Study of the Names of God

Biblical names for God, such as Elohim (Strong Creator), Jehovah Jireh (The Lord our Provider), and El Shaddai (All-Sufficient One), provide a rich vocabulary for our praise. When you understand the meaning behind these names, your worship becomes more specific and powerful. You are not just singing to a generic deity; you are speaking to the God of Abraham, Isaac, and Jacob, who has a proven track record of faithfulness.
